Good point, but also there's so-called $$$-factor :) Nobody wants to create a game for PC that will be running well&smooth only for a few percent of PC owners - only for those owners with (more or less) brand new & top-end PC's.

Too many PC owners still use old-gen capable hardware ...

Business logic is clear - game running on weaker PC hardware = bigger customer base = bigger $$$

As far as PC gaming is concerned, it's definitely not the same as for the consoles - console developers make games for fixed hardware. Their brains and expertise are the only limiting factors in exploiting the full potential of that hardware.

On the other hand, PC hardware is too diverse to be used to the maximum potential by any game (well, any game that has to be produced within finite timeframe :) Duke Nukem Forever being excluded obviously :D ). For PC games, there will always be a compromise - it's basically all about fitting the game onto the average platform available at the time being.
